A stone fabrication specialist has expanded with the acquisition a national machinery supplier. Hull-based Stonegate Precision Tooling Ltd has acquired National Masonry Limited, which trades as Stone Equipment International, and the UK agency of Marmo Meccanica.
National Masonry has been the UK supplier of Marmo Meccanica machinery since 2010, with a primary focus on edge polishing machines. The sale comes after former Managing Director Andy Bell decided to step away from the business after 30 years running the company.
Following the deal, Bell will remain with the business in a consultancy role. He stated that, after deciding to step away, he wanted to ensure that National Masonry was “passed on to a safe pair of hands.”
He continued: “I assessed many options within the UK market and discovered that the values and ethos of Stonegate were close to, not only my own, but also those of Marmo Meccanica. I will be staying with the business in a consultancy basis and I am excited to be part of the next stage in the progression of National Masonry Ltd and Marmo Meccanica in the UK market."
Stonegate Precision Tooling Managing Director Graham Hazell commented: "Our mission is to put innovation at the core of our business and provide valuable advice that leads to an impeccable customer experience. We do this by working with fabricators and listening to their challenges, in order to provide the solutions and support they need to excel in what they do.”
"An established business like National Masonry Ltd, which has been brilliantly run by Andy for 30 years now, is a perfect addition to the Stonegate portfolio of solutions. We look forward to carrying on the excellent work and working closely with a prestigious company like Marmo Meccanica."
